> On Wed Sep 02, 2009 at 13:13:22 +0200, Andreas Reschke wrote:
> >Hi,
> >I'm setting a new Cluster with CentOS 5.3 and pacemaker with heartbeat
> >from
> >http://download.opensuse.org/repositories/server:/ha-clustering/
> CentOS_5/i386/
> >
> >Everything works fine except MailTo

> >mail_start_0 on bgstxenserver02 returned 5 (not installed) instead of 
the
> >expected value: 0 (ok)

> This sounds like the RA itself is having trouble running. Did you check 
that
> /usr/lib/ocf/resource.d/heartbeat/.ocf-binaries has a definition for 
MAILCMD?

Hi Oliver,
thats the answer: the definition was empty. I've filled it with 
"/bin/mail" an now I got mail.
